.page-module__osHlXW__hero{text-align:center;background:linear-gradient(135deg,#6366f11a 0%,#22d3ee0d 100%);border-radius:16px;margin-bottom:30px;padding:40px 20px}.page-module__osHlXW__hero h2{margin-bottom:10px;font-size:32px}.page-module__osHlXW__hero p{color:#888;font-size:16px}.page-module__osHlXW__filters{align-items:center;gap:12px;margin-bottom:25px;display:flex}.page-module__osHlXW__searchBox{color:#fff;background:#1a1a2e;border:1px solid #333;border-radius:8px;flex:1;min-width:200px;padding:12px 16px;font-size:14px}.page-module__osHlXW__searchBox:focus{border-color:#6366f1;outline:none}.page-module__osHlXW__filterSelect{color:#fff;cursor:pointer;background:#1a1a2e;border:1px solid #333;border-radius:8px;min-width:130px;padding:12px 16px;font-size:13px}.page-module__osHlXW__sortSelect{color:#22d3ee;cursor:pointer;background:#1a1a2e;border:1px solid #22d3ee;border-radius:8px;min-width:160px;padding:12px 16px;font-size:13px}.page-module__osHlXW__statsBar{color:#888;gap:30px;margin-bottom:20px;display:flex}.page-module__osHlXW__statsBar strong{color:#22d3ee}.page-module__osHlXW__jobsGrid{grid-template-columns:repeat(auto-fill,minmax(350px,1fr));gap:20px;display:grid}.page-module__osHlXW__jobCard{background:#1a1a2e;border:1px solid #333;border-radius:12px;padding:25px;transition:transform .2s,border-color .2s}.page-module__osHlXW__jobCard:hover{border-color:#6366f1;transform:translateY(-4px)}.page-module__osHlXW__jobCard h3{color:#fff;margin-bottom:10px;font-size:20px}.page-module__osHlXW__jobMeta{flex-wrap:wrap;gap:15px;margin-bottom:15px;display:flex}.page-module__osHlXW__jobMeta span{color:#888;font-size:14px}.page-module__osHlXW__jobDesc{color:#aaa;-webkit-line-clamp:3;-webkit-box-orient:vertical;margin-bottom:15px;font-size:14px;line-height:1.6;display:-webkit-box;overflow:hidden}.page-module__osHlXW__skills{flex-wrap:wrap;gap:8px;margin-bottom:20px;display:flex}.page-module__osHlXW__jobFooter{border-top:1px solid #333;justify-content:space-between;align-items:center;padding-top:15px;display:flex}.page-module__osHlXW__postedDate{color:#666;font-size:13px}.page-module__osHlXW__btnView{color:#fff;cursor:pointer;background:#333;border:none;border-radius:8px;margin-right:10px;padding:10px 20px;font-size:14px;font-weight:500}.page-module__osHlXW__btnView:hover{background:#444}.page-module__osHlXW__btnApply{color:#fff;cursor:pointer;background:linear-gradient(135deg,#22c55e,#16a34a);border:none;border-radius:8px;padding:10px 20px;font-size:14px;font-weight:600}.page-module__osHlXW__btnApply:hover{box-shadow:0 5px 15px #22c55e4d}.page-module__osHlXW__loading{text-align:center;color:#888;padding:60px}.page-module__osHlXW__noJobs{text-align:center;color:#888;grid-column:1/-1;padding:60px}.page-module__osHlXW__noJobs h3{color:#aaa;margin-bottom:10px}.page-module__osHlXW__modalSection{margin-bottom:25px}.page-module__osHlXW__modalSection h4{color:#22d3ee;text-transform:uppercase;margin-bottom:10px;font-size:14px}.page-module__osHlXW__modalSection p{color:#ccc;line-height:1.7}.page-module__osHlXW__modalActions{gap:15px;margin-top:30px;display:flex}.page-module__osHlXW__questionsSection{margin-top:20px}.page-module__osHlXW__questionCard{background:#0f0f0f;border:1px solid #333;border-radius:10px;margin-bottom:15px;padding:20px}.page-module__osHlXW__questionHeader{justify-content:space-between;align-items:center;margin-bottom:12px;display:flex}.page-module__osHlXW__questionHeader span:first-child{color:#818cf8;font-size:14px;font-weight:600}.page-module__osHlXW__questionType{color:#818cf8;text-transform:capitalize;background:#6366f133;border-radius:12px;padding:4px 10px;font-size:11px}.page-module__osHlXW__questionText{color:#eee;margin-bottom:15px;font-size:15px;line-height:1.5}.page-module__osHlXW__options{flex-direction:column;gap:8px;display:flex}.page-module__osHlXW__option{cursor:pointer;background:#1a1a2e;border:1px solid #333;border-radius:6px;align-items:center;gap:10px;padding:10px 14px;transition:border-color .2s;display:flex}.page-module__osHlXW__option:hover{border-color:#6366f1}.page-module__osHlXW__option input[type=radio]{accent-color:#6366f1;width:auto}.page-module__osHlXW__option span{color:#ccc;font-size:14px}.page-module__osHlXW__textAnswer{color:#fff;resize:vertical;background:#1a1a2e;border:1px solid #333;border-radius:8px;width:100%;min-height:80px;padding:12px;font-size:14px}.page-module__osHlXW__textAnswer:focus{border-color:#6366f1;outline:none}.page-module__osHlXW__noQuestions{text-align:center;color:#888;padding:30px}.page-module__osHlXW__btnApply:disabled{opacity:.6;cursor:not-allowed}.page-module__osHlXW__resumeSection{border-top:1px solid #333;margin-top:25px;padding-top:20px}.page-module__osHlXW__resumeUpload{align-items:center;gap:10px;display:flex}.page-module__osHlXW__fileInput{display:none}.page-module__osHlXW__fileLabel{color:#818cf8;cursor:pointer;text-align:center;background:#1a1a2e;border:1px dashed #6366f1;border-radius:8px;flex:1;padding:12px 20px;font-size:14px;transition:all .2s;display:inline-block}.page-module__osHlXW__fileLabel:hover{background:#6366f11a;border-style:solid}.page-module__osHlXW__removeFile{color:#ef4444;cursor:pointer;background:0 0;border:none;padding:5px 10px;font-size:24px}.page-module__osHlXW__existingResume{background:#0f0f0f;border:1px solid #333;border-radius:10px;padding:15px}.page-module__osHlXW__resumeInfo{flex-direction:column;gap:5px;margin-bottom:15px;display:flex}.page-module__osHlXW__resumeInfo span{color:#22c55e;font-weight:500}.page-module__osHlXW__resumeInfo small{color:#666;font-size:12px}.page-module__osHlXW__radioOption{cursor:pointer;color:#ccc;align-items:center;gap:10px;padding:10px;font-size:14px;display:flex}.page-module__osHlXW__radioOption input[type=radio]{accent-color:#6366f1}.page-module__osHlXW__radioOption:hover{color:#fff}.page-module__osHlXW__pagination{background:#1a1a2e;border-radius:12px;flex-wrap:wrap;justify-content:center;align-items:center;gap:15px;margin-top:40px;padding:20px;display:flex}.page-module__osHlXW__pageBtn{color:#fff;cursor:pointer;background:#0f0f0f;border:1px solid #333;border-radius:8px;padding:10px 20px;font-size:14px;transition:all .2s}.page-module__osHlXW__pageBtn:hover:not(:disabled){background:#6366f1;border-color:#6366f1}.page-module__osHlXW__pageBtn:disabled{opacity:.4;cursor:not-allowed}.page-module__osHlXW__pageNumbers{align-items:center;gap:5px;display:flex}.page-module__osHlXW__pageNum{color:#888;cursor:pointer;background:0 0;border:1px solid #333;border-radius:8px;width:40px;height:40px;font-size:14px;transition:all .2s}.page-module__osHlXW__pageNum:hover{color:#fff;border-color:#6366f1}.page-module__osHlXW__activePage{color:#fff;background:linear-gradient(135deg,#6366f1,#818cf8);border-color:#6366f1}.page-module__osHlXW__ellipsis{color:#666;padding:0 5px}.page-module__osHlXW__perPageSelect{color:#888;cursor:pointer;background:#0f0f0f;border:1px solid #333;border-radius:8px;margin-left:20px;padding:10px 15px;font-size:13px}
